Rothenburg ob der Tauber

Rothenburg ob der Tauber, Sieberstor(links) und Koboltor (rechts)

Located near Ansbach, Rothenburg ob der Tauber or “”Red fortress above the Tauber” is a mid evil town that represents everything German. Today it is an attractive tourist location but long ago Rothenburg was Germany’s second largest city. Though it has certainly lost that title it still attracts quite a large crowd every day. Walking tours as well as access to the towns many museums can be had “almost” any day of the week. While it is extremely busy during the summer, you may just find yourself on a quiet walk in the city. Best bet is to plan to go early morning or late evening if you can. It is no coincidence that this destination is almost smack in the middle of our little red circle. This medieval town should make every service members list.
